Hi Experts,

I am working as a Microsoft Business Intelligence Developer and had already passed the MCTS: 70-448 exam 2yrs back.

i have gone through the below 2 links :

http://www.microsoft.com/learning/en/us/certification/cert-sql-server-business-intelligence.aspx

http://www.microsoft.com/learning/en/us/certification/cert-sql-server-MCSA.aspx

I figured out the following from the links:

70-448 (MCTS) -> 70-452 (MCITP) -> 70-457 -> 70-458 = MCSA
70-448 (MCTS) -> 70-457 -> 70-458 = MCSA


My doubt here is that, is this the only certification path for a MSBI Developer ?
